国产毛片a精品毛-国产毛片黄片-国产毛片久久国产-国产毛片久久精品-青娱乐极品在线-青娱乐精品

提高編程技巧的十大方法

發(fā)布時(shí)間:2011-7-6 13:42    發(fā)布者:Liming
關(guān)鍵詞: 編程技巧
1.學(xué)習(xí)一門(mén)新的編程語(yǔ)言(Learn a new programming language
學(xué)習(xí)一門(mén)新的編程語(yǔ)言將有助于你開(kāi)拓新的思維方式,特別是當(dāng)你使用不熟悉的語(yǔ)言時(shí),你將學(xué)習(xí)到很多種思維方法應(yīng)用到語(yǔ)言中。而所學(xué)習(xí)到的新思維方式,你可以運(yùn)用在你所熟知的語(yǔ)言中。甚至有時(shí)你會(huì)使用新學(xué)的語(yǔ)言進(jìn)行你的重要項(xiàng)目。

2.閱讀好的且具有挑戰(zhàn)性的編程書(shū)籍Read a good, challenging programming book
從書(shū)中你將學(xué)到很多,雖然實(shí)踐很重要,但通過(guò)閱讀好的且具有挑戰(zhàn)性編程書(shū)籍是你改變思維方式重要的一步。這種具有挑戰(zhàn)性的書(shū)籍包括The Art of Computer Programming、Structure and Interpretation of Computer Programs (SICP)、A Discipline of Programming or the famous dragon book。
當(dāng)然,你可以選擇一些難度較低的書(shū)籍,但要避免選擇那些“傻瓜”書(shū)籍,即稱(chēng)能夠在24小時(shí)或是21天內(nèi)教會(huì)一切的書(shū)籍,從這些書(shū)中無(wú)法學(xué)習(xí)到提高編程技巧的內(nèi)容。

3.加入一個(gè)開(kāi)源項(xiàng)目中( Join an open source project
加入一個(gè)開(kāi)源項(xiàng)目的優(yōu)勢(shì)是什么呢?你可以和其他人(在私人項(xiàng)目中獨(dú)自工作過(guò))一起工作,當(dāng)遇到不熟悉的代碼時(shí),你將會(huì)去研究,學(xué)習(xí)理解一個(gè)不熟悉的代碼庫(kù)(這應(yīng)該是很有挑戰(zhàn)性的)

4.解決編程難題(Solve programming puzzles)
你總是能夠解決編程難題,在Project Euler中出現(xiàn)的數(shù)學(xué)問(wèn)題,這或許就是代碼難題中最流行的網(wǎng)站。
你應(yīng)該試圖去解決代碼問(wèn)題;程序員在編程過(guò)程中總是嘗試用最少的步驟來(lái)解決遇到的難題,而在這過(guò)程中,你可以學(xué)到語(yǔ)言的更深?yuàn)W和更特殊的功能,從而你會(huì)不得不思考代碼的創(chuàng)造性。

5.計(jì)劃(Program
在編程開(kāi)始之時(shí),制定一個(gè)計(jì)劃,擬定設(shè)計(jì)框架并實(shí)現(xiàn)它。并重復(fù)該操作。通過(guò)編寫(xiě)代碼是學(xué)習(xí)代碼的做好方式。
你將在錯(cuò)誤中不斷的學(xué)習(xí)、提升自己,相比于看書(shū)完成項(xiàng)目更加有激勵(lì)性同時(shí)也帶你帶來(lái)更多的樂(lè)趣。

6.閱讀學(xué)習(xí)代碼(Read and study code
學(xué)習(xí)著名的軟件編程,如Linux kernel。學(xué)習(xí)教育的一個(gè)很好的操作系統(tǒng)是MINIX3。從中你可以學(xué)到很多新的語(yǔ)言用法,對(duì)軟件架構(gòu)能略知一二。雖然閱讀不熟悉的代碼比較困難,但你會(huì)受益很多。
通過(guò)閱讀可以使你了解更多的API,或者是一門(mén)編程語(yǔ)言。

7.閱讀一些編程網(wǎng)站( Hang out at programming sites and read blogs
閱讀不同的編程網(wǎng)站(如論壇和StackOverflow)將有助于你通過(guò)其他程序員獲取知識(shí)。
同時(shí),你應(yīng)該閱讀大量的博客,說(shuō)起軟件行業(yè)中博客寫(xiě)的好當(dāng)屬Joel,(盡管他現(xiàn)在不在寫(xiě)博客了,很多有價(jià)值的文章依然存在文檔里)。Coding Horror and Lambda the Ultimate。
當(dāng)然,news.ycombinator.com.也不錯(cuò)。

8.書(shū)寫(xiě)代碼(Write about coding
在博客上練習(xí)書(shū)寫(xiě)代碼。你也可以在不同的問(wèn)答網(wǎng)站上回答問(wèn)題。同時(shí)你也可以寫(xiě)一些教程(DreamInCode)。在你編寫(xiě)代碼時(shí),你會(huì)想著要正確編寫(xiě),為能夠解釋其中的問(wèn)題和技術(shù)。編寫(xiě)代碼還能夠體現(xiàn)你的編程知識(shí),提供你英語(yǔ)語(yǔ)法,這些在編程中都是很重要的。

9.學(xué)習(xí)基礎(chǔ)的編程語(yǔ)言( Learn low-level programming)
學(xué)習(xí)基礎(chǔ)編程語(yǔ)言,它們能夠幫助你理解基層架構(gòu)。比如C語(yǔ)言,或是匯編語(yǔ)言。
學(xué)習(xí)計(jì)算機(jī)是如何執(zhí)行程序,知道操作系統(tǒng)是如何運(yùn)作的,這是程序員最基本的要求。如果你想好好了解基礎(chǔ)語(yǔ)言,你可以閱讀有關(guān)電腦結(jié)構(gòu),操作系統(tǒng),嵌入式系統(tǒng),驅(qū)動(dòng)程序操作系統(tǒng)開(kāi)發(fā)等等的書(shū)籍。

10.有不懂得不要隨便上StackOverflow,自己多想想!(Don’t rush to StackOverflow. Think!)
代碼出錯(cuò)時(shí),你可能會(huì)急于用最少的時(shí)間去解決它。你會(huì)怎么做呢?上StackOverflow網(wǎng)站嗎?別這樣做。要認(rèn)真思考問(wèn)題,拿出紙和筆,認(rèn)真想出解決方案。放松大腦保持頭腦清晰然后再重新看代碼。
如果一小時(shí)后還沒(méi)解決問(wèn)題,再?lài)L試StackOverflow。但要記得,首先要自己思考解決問(wèn)題哦。
(夏夢(mèng)竹/譯)
本文地址:http://m.qingdxww.cn/thread-70537-1-1.html     【打印本頁(yè)】

本站部分文章為轉(zhuǎn)載或網(wǎng)友發(fā)布,目的在于傳遞和分享信息,并不代表本網(wǎng)贊同其觀點(diǎn)和對(duì)其真實(shí)性負(fù)責(zé);文章版權(quán)歸原作者及原出處所有,如涉及作品內(nèi)容、版權(quán)和其它問(wèn)題,我們將根據(jù)著作權(quán)人的要求,第一時(shí)間更正或刪除。
luoyuncong 發(fā)表于 2011-9-22 21:34:13
表示做不到
xueyao0127 發(fā)表于 2011-10-20 05:42:28
非常有用,學(xué)習(xí)
您需要登錄后才可以發(fā)表評(píng)論 登錄 | 立即注冊(cè)

廠商推薦

  • Microchip視頻專(zhuān)區(qū)
  • 利用模擬開(kāi)發(fā)工具生態(tài)系統(tǒng)進(jìn)行安全電路設(shè)計(jì)
  • 更佳設(shè)計(jì)的解決方案——Microchip模擬開(kāi)發(fā)生態(tài)系統(tǒng)
  • Cortex-M4外設(shè) —— TC&TCC結(jié)合事件系統(tǒng)&DMA優(yōu)化任務(wù)培訓(xùn)教程
  • 想要避免發(fā)生災(zāi)難,就用MPLAB SiC電源仿真器!
  • 貿(mào)澤電子(Mouser)專(zhuān)區(qū)
關(guān)于我們  -  服務(wù)條款  -  使用指南  -  站點(diǎn)地圖  -  友情鏈接  -  聯(lián)系我們
電子工程網(wǎng) © 版權(quán)所有   京ICP備16069177號(hào) | 京公網(wǎng)安備11010502021702
快速回復(fù) 返回頂部 返回列表
主站蜘蛛池模板: 欧美一级成人一区二区三区 | 国产日韩欧美视频在线 | 成人高清在线视频 | 天天色天天综合网 | 天堂网最新版www | 亚洲高清免费 | 日韩欧美视频一区二区三区 | 天天干天天草天天 | 国产欧美亚洲另类第一页 | 窝窝免费午夜视频一区二区 | 国产精品国产三级在线专区 | 日韩成人性视频 | 黄网站视频观看免费 | 五月精品| 欧美成人h版 | 护土与老板在办公室bd中文版 | 成人欧美视频在线看免费 | 黄a在线观看 | 国产成人久久久精品一区二区三区 | 在线看日本 | 特黄特色的视频免费播放 | 噜噜影院无毒不卡 | 中国女人特级毛片 | 欧美成人三级网站在线观看 | 97在线观看视频免费 | 伊人草久| 亚洲日韩欧美视频 | 六月婷婷在线观看 | 曰韩高清一级毛片 | 亚洲视频综合 | 成人理伦 | 日日干日日操日日射 | 久久国产高清 | 精品欧美一区二区在线看片 | 国产精品高清在线观看地址 | 热久久91 | 亚洲国产欧美精品一区二区三区 | 一级毛片视频在线观看 | 日本国产在线 | 亚洲欧美日韩中文字幕在线 | 国产精品夜间视频香蕉 |